North Carolina Poetry Society

The NCPS every year holds a competition for poems in a variety of categories. I was happy to learn that in 2022 I won the Mary Ruffin Poole Award for a poem on a theme of “American heritage, sibling-hood, or nature,” for my poem “Copperhead.” I also won the Alice Osborne Award, “for children 2 to 12 years of age”; my poem was “Hard to Get.”

William Matthews Poetry Prize

I was delighted to learn from Keith Flynn, editor of the Asheville Poetry Review, that I was awarded first place in the 2022 William Matthews Poetry Prize competition, for my poem “Verbesina occidentalis.” The judge was Marilyn Nelson.
